appium連接mumu模擬器,無法連接問題

1.保證mumu模擬器ADB版本號與SDK的abd版本一致

將SDK的abd複製到mumu模擬器路徑下並修改文件名,替換原有文件

adb.exe 替換 abd_server.exe   並改名爲abd_server.exe

 

2.adb連接模擬器

myandrovm_vbox86.nemu文件裏有寫adb端口

進入mumu模擬器的安裝位置,在地址欄輸入cmd,回車,會打開cmd窗口,進入的路徑就是mumu模擬器的安裝位置

adb_server connect 127.0.0.1:7555連接設備

adb_server devices查詢設備

 

3.appium連接設備

from appium import webdriver
from time import sleep
sumsung_note8 = {
    'platformName': 'Android',
    'deviceName': '127.0.0.1:7555',
    'platformVersion': '6.0.1',
    'appPackage': 'com.taobao.taobao',
    'appActivity': 'com.taobao.tao.welcome.Welcome',
    'unicodeKeyboard': 'True',  # 使用unicode輸入法
    'resetKeyboard': "True",    # 重置輸入法到初始狀態
    'noReset': "True"  # 啓動app時不要清除app裏的原有的數據
}
driver =webdriver.Remote('http://127.0.0.1:4723/wd/hub',desired_capabilities = sumsung_note8,keep_alive=True)

做完以上步驟就可以用appium連接模擬器進行愉快的玩耍啦

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章